Output 0443a23cb581dc2233d74ed0ad98ae276a811d3c6e949f45179208d0f1cf1100:2

value
20818795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 352525ee9de2dd023adb1336a38106ffcdad173a OP_EQUAL
address
MCkAYhQW6kdGJR5TiovEsdV8Cks98mGqDQ
transaction
0443a23cb581dc2233d74ed0ad98ae276a811d3c6e949f45179208d0f1cf1100
spent
true